So love.js doesn't support goto?

Post by Gunroar:Cannon() »

I just tried to port one of my games to love.js (I used makelove to build) but it turns out it gives a syntax error for goto since it uses an old version of lua(?). My "engine" (a looot of reused code and libs in a folder) use gotos probably quite often. Is there truly no workaround but to rewrite aaall those sections?

Re: So love.js doesn't support goto?

Post by pgimeno »

goto is a Lua 5.2 thing, and LuaJIT implements it as an extension. However, love.js can't run LuaJIT and runs PUC Lua 5.1 instead, as far as I know, so I'm afraid you're out of luck.

You can always try to compile your own PUC Lua 5.1 backporting the goto extension from 5.2, but I guess that's not an option for you. The only remaining one is to hope that some time in the future, LuaJIT implements WebAssembly.
